Winemaker Fiona Turner has worked with Matt Thomson on many of the most successful wines made in Marlborough. The Tinpot Hut wines are made predominantly with grapes from Fiona's own vineyard in Blind River, in the Awatere, supplemented by fruit from growers that Fiona and Matt work with throughout the year.
This Pinot Noir is ruby red in colour with a purple hue. It has intense aromas of black cherry, blackberry and plum mingle with a hint of redcurrant. Savoury mushroom and toasty oak characters complete the attractive nose. On the palate, it has classic black cherry notes that dominate and are supported by hints of bramble, reflecting the aromatics. Structurally, the tannins are soft and silky, and well-balanced acidity ensures good length and weight. Match with lamb, duck and venison dishes, and firm cheeses.
